Output 7beb5d3a868013a25e0d331eec6c04c3025fbe2e58ad6e85ceda2bd1deaea10a:0

value
690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5862e294c6a5b12217a498be05a1548e3a40479 OP_EQUAL
address
3Q5EDZ6KPKvy4H67HHJfH8JyVpdpnRX6T3
transaction
7beb5d3a868013a25e0d331eec6c04c3025fbe2e58ad6e85ceda2bd1deaea10a
confirmations
540152
spent
true